merhaba,
Windows form üzerinde aydaki her günü temsil eden comboBox lar mevcut.
Veri tabanından verileri her comboBox için ayrı ayrı çekmek istiyorum.
Bunu başardım ancak her comboBox için ayrı bir metot oluşturdum. Tek bir metot ile bunu yapmak istiyorum.
Son olarak yazdığım kodlarda, veri tabanından gelen verileri comboBox lara ekliyor ancak biraz sıkıntılı. Şu şekilde çıktı alıyorum.
cmb1 D1,D2 buradaki veriler doğru
cmb2 D1,D2,D3 burada sadece D3 olmalıydı
cmb3 D1,D2,D3,D4,D5 burada sadece D4,D5 olmalıydı
...for (int i = 1; i <= 31; i++)
{
string name = string.Format("{0}{1}", "cmb", i);
var cmb = this.Controls[name] as ComboBox;
for (int kx = 0; kx < snltbl.Rows.Count; kx++)
{
cmb.Items.Add(snltbl.Rows[kx][0].ToString());
cmb.Text = cmb.Items.Count.ToString() + " adet giriş mevcut.";
}
}
Yardımcı olursanız çok sevinirim.